The Golden Bachelor: A New Chapter In Love

In a refreshing twist to the beloved reality dating show franchise, The Golden Bachelor has captured hearts nationwide. This groundbreaking series features Gerry Turner, a charming 72-year-old widower from Indiana, embarking on a journey to find love again among a group of accomplished women in their golden years. The show premiered on ABC on September 28, 2023, quickly becoming a fan favorite for its heartwarming approach to romance and second chances (needs verification).

Meet Gerry Turner: A Golden Heart

Gerry Turner's story is one of enduring love and resilience. The retired restaurateur and doting father and grandfather, Gerry embodies the spirit of a man ready to embrace life's next chapter. His journey began with a 43-year marriage to his high school sweetheart, Toni, whose sudden passing in 2017 left a void in his life. Gerry's decision to become The Golden Bachelor is driven by a desire to find companionship and experience the joy of love once more. He represents a demographic often overlooked in mainstream dating shows, proving that love knows no age limit.

Gerry's Life Before the Show

Before taking on the role of The Golden Bachelor, Gerry led a fulfilling life centered around family and community. He and Toni built a life together in their Indiana hometown, raising two daughters, Angie and Melissa. Gerry was actively involved in his local community, running his restaurant and cherishing time spent with his growing family, which now includes granddaughters. His commitment to family values and his genuine warmth have resonated with viewers, making him an endearing figure in the world of reality television.

The Format and Appeal of The Golden Bachelor

The Golden Bachelor follows a similar format to The Bachelor and The Bachelorette, but with a focus on mature relationships and the unique challenges and joys of finding love later in life. The show incorporates romantic dates, cocktail parties, and rose ceremonies, all designed to help Gerry narrow down his choices and find his perfect match. However, the emphasis on genuine connection and emotional vulnerability sets The Golden Bachelor apart from its predecessors.

FAQ: Frequently Asked Questions About The Golden Bachelor

What is the premise of The Golden Bachelor?

The Golden Bachelor features Gerry Turner, a 72-year-old widower, searching for love among a group of women in their 60s and 70s. This groundbreaking series offers a heartwarming look at mature romance and second chances, standing apart from typical dating shows.

How does The Golden Bachelor differ from The Bachelor?

While following a similar format, The Golden Bachelor focuses on older adults seeking love. The show emphasizes mature relationships, life experiences, and the unique challenges and joys of finding love later in life, creating a more nuanced dynamic.

Who is Gerry Turner, the first Golden Bachelor?

Gerry Turner is a 72-year-old retired restaurateur from Indiana. He was married to his high school sweetheart, Toni, for 43 years before her passing. Gerry is looking for companionship and a partner to share life's joys with.

Where can I watch episodes of The Golden Bachelor?

The Golden Bachelor airs on ABC and is available for streaming on Hulu. Episodes can also be found on the ABC website and app, offering viewers several options to catch the show.
